Individuals can chat to Lifeline one-on-one using the Crisis Support Chat which is available 7 days a week, from 8pm to midnight (AEST/AEDT).
Anyone in Australia experiencing a personal crisis or thinking about suicide who feels more comfortable contacting Lifeline online rather than over the phone can use this service.

Demand for the crisis support chat service is high and wait times can be long. Please be patient or call Lifeline on 13 11 14 (which is available 24/7).
The Lifeline Crisis Support Chat is available via the internet.
The service is only available to Australian residents.
